🚇 🗺️ Getting There

Vigeland Sculpture Park is easily accessible by public transport. Take tram lines 12 or 11 to the Vigelandsparken stop, or bus lines 20, 30, or 37 to the Vigelandsparken bus stop. It's also a pleasant walk or bike ride from the city center. Reddit

Limited street parking is available around the park, but it can be challenging to find a spot, especially during peak hours. Public transport is generally recommended. Reddit

Yes, it's a scenic walk of about 30-40 minutes from the city center, passing through other parts of Oslo. It's a great way to see more of the city. Reddit

Cycling is permitted on the main paths, and there are bike racks available. It's a popular route for cyclists exploring Oslo. Reddit

From Oslo Airport Gardermoen (OSL), take the Flytoget airport express train to Oslo Central Station, then transfer to a tram or bus to reach the park. Reddit

Gustav Vigeland's Vision

Vigeland Sculpture Park is the life's work of Norwegian artist Gustav Vigeland, who dedicated over 40 years to creating this monumental artistic endeavor. Unlike traditional parks, Vigeland envisioned the entire space as a canvas for his sculptures, which explore the human condition from birth to death. He meticulously designed every element, from the placement of each statue to the park's overall layout, aiming to create a unified and powerful artistic statement. Reddit

The park features over 200 sculptures in bronze, granite, and wrought iron, depicting a wide range of human emotions and interactions. Vigeland's style is characterized by its raw, expressive figures, often contorted in dynamic poses that convey intense feelings. His work is deeply personal yet universally relatable, touching on themes of love, loss, joy, anger, and the cyclical nature of life. Reddit

Visitors often find themselves drawn into the narratives presented by the sculptures, creating personal connections with the art. The park's design encourages contemplation and reflection, making it more than just an art exhibition but a profound experience of human existence. The sheer scale and emotional impact of Vigeland's vision make this park a truly unique and unforgettable destination. Reddit

Exploring the Park's Layout

Vigeland Sculpture Park is designed as a linear progression, guiding visitors through different thematic areas. The journey begins at the main entrance with the Main Gate, featuring Vigeland's signature style. From there, you'll encounter the Fountain, a circular masterpiece surrounded by sculptures symbolizing the stages of life and the passage of time. Reddit

The central Bridge is a highlight, stretching across a water feature and adorned with 58 bronze sculptures showcasing a variety of human relationships and emotional states. As you continue, you'll reach the Monolith Plateau, dominated by the awe-inspiring Monolith itself – a towering column of human figures reaching towards the sky, representing humanity's spiritual ascent. Surrounding the Monolith are 36 smaller sculpture groups. Reddit

Finally, the park culminates at the Wheel of Life, a circular sculpture depicting the interconnectedness of human existence. Throughout the park, you'll find benches and open green spaces, inviting visitors to pause, reflect, and fully absorb the artistic and emotional landscape. The Vigeland Museum, located at the end of the park, offers further insight into the artist's life and work. Reddit
